Armenian President meets outgoing Greek Ambassador![]() December 22, 2011 - 18:23 AMT PanARMENIAN.Net - President Serzh Sargsyan met with the Ambassador of Greece Ioannis Corinthios, completing his diplomatic mission in Armenia. The Armenian President thanked the outgoing Ambassador for efforts aimed at strengthening of bilateral ties. The Ambassador, in turn, expressed hope for further development of Armenia-Greece relations, presidential press service reported. ![]() ![]() Grigoryan added that the situation around the world and particularly in the region is very difficult.
